WordPress.org

Ready to get started?Download WordPress

Forums

[resolved] multiple instances of wp_list_pages (3 posts)

  1. borzoid
    Member
    Posted 4 years ago #

    I'm working on a template for a site and need some pages listed in the top navigation and the rest in the sidebar. Of those in the side bar I need 3 different styles and a divider between some of them. So is it possible to use multiple instances of the wp_list_pages (using "include" for the pages I want) and give each instance it's own css styles?

    what would the syntax be?

    Thank you for your help

  2. as you need to wrap each template tag into an unordered list tag ul you can give a different class to each of the lists:
    for instance:

    <ul class="pagelist-1">
    <?php wp_list_pages('title_li=&include=3,9,27'); ?>
    </ul>
    <ul class="pagelist-2">
    <?php wp_list_pages('title_li=&include=5,7,11'); ?>
    </ul>

    etc.

    http://codex.wordpress.org/Template_Tags/wp_list_pages
    http://codex.wordpress.org/Template_Tags/wp_list_pages#Include_Pages_in_List

  3. borzoid
    Member
    Posted 4 years ago #

    Thank you very much. Exactly what I was looking for.

Topic Closed

This topic has been closed to new replies.

About this Topic